Regular Season Round 8: Sharks - Bulls 101-69
Date: June 19, 2021
NBL top team - Sharks (10-3) had no problems winning another game. This time they crushed eighth ranked Bulls (4-9) in Southland 101-69. Sharks dominated down low during the game scoring 54 of its points in the paint compared to Bulls' 34. Sharks forced 22 Bulls turnovers. Worth to mention a quality performance of American forward Josh Cunningham (203-96, college: Dayton) who helped to win the game recording 22 points and 7 rebounds and forward Brayden Inger (203-99) who added 18 points and 6 rebounds during the contest. Four Sharks players scored in double figures. Australian forward Manel Ayol (201, college: Hawaii) responded with 17 points and 7 rebounds and Australian-American forward Kyrin Galloway (203-99, college: UNCG) scored 8 points and 12 rebounds. The winner was already known earlier in the game, so both coaches allowed to play the bench players saving starting five for next games. Sharks have an impressive eight-game winning streak. They maintain first position with 10-3 record. Bulls at the other side keep the eighth place with nine games lost. Sharks will play against Huskies (#6) in Auckland in the next round where they are favorite. Bulls will play on the road against Hawks in Tamatea and hope to get back on the winning track.
